Default Nikon Ocean Pro binoculars with compass

I've had a pair of Tasco compass binoculars forever. They have been
great but a little down at heel. I bought the Nikon binoculars
thinking that I was trading up. I found the compass part useless
since being in any kind of seaway it bounced and spun over 90 degrees.
Nikon replaced them but the next pair seemed to behave exactly the
same. Nikon says they have never had a complaint with the compass
part. I feel like I've been hit by lightening twice. Anybody have
any thoughts or experience on this? Apparently I can keep sending
them for service for the next 25 years. Not sure how much comfort that
will be.
